The Minister of the Civil House, Rui Costa, said on Friday, 7, that the government projects a reduction in food prices in the first half of 2025, driven by a record harvest scheduled for the period.

“This year, the expectation is from a supersafra. The climate is helping and, throughout this first semester, we will have the harvest. All data indicate that we will have a supersafra, which will result in the fall in food price. Therefore, the expectation is positive, ”said the minister in an interview with Portal Metro1 – Radio Metropole, from Bahia.

The announcement occurs amid concerns about the impact of inflation on the cost of living, which led President Luiz Inacio Lula da Silva to suggest that consumers avoid buying high prices as a way to press the market.

The government also maintains dialogue with entrepreneurs and ministries in the search for measures to contain the increases.
